Abstract

Desa Melintang is one of the villages in East Kalimantan Province located in the Kota Bangun area, Muara Wis District, Kutai Kartanegara Regency, East Kalimantan Province. The area is a water or lake region, so Desa Melintang is situated above the water. With such regional conditions, Melintang village does not have land that can be used for gardening or farming due to the absence of land or soil. This affects the vegetable needs, which cannot be produced by the people of Melintang Village themselves, so they have to be brought in from outside the region to. The long distance traveled to obtain vegetables makes it necessary for the community to spend more time dan money if they want to get vegetables. Based on the aforementioned issues, the PKM team conducted community service activities by providing hydroponic plant training to the PKK mothers' group in Melintang Village, while also donating hydroponic equipment dan supplies to the community. The results of the activity are expected to be beneficial in increasing the community's knowledge about hydroponic plants. In addition, by producing their own vegetables, the quality or freshness of the vegetables can be better guaranteed, dan the community can also save on expenses, which is expected to impact food fulfillment dan improve the welfare of the community.
